Bon Ami

Bon Ami is known for its effective, "scratch free" household scrubs. Experts recommend the powder cleaner, which is also recommended by Saudia Davis, founder and CEO of GreenHouse Eco-Cleaning, and Cindy DiPrima (co-founder and CEO of CAP Beauty). Bon Ami's ingredient deck is uncomplicated and includes baking soda, limestone, feldspar mineral powder, and alkyl benzene sulfonic acid.


OXO Good Grips Deep Clean Brush Set

OXO's Deep Clean Brush Set consists of a pair of nylon bristles, angled and sized, and non-slip handles for maximum comfort when scrubbing. The Large Brush has an angled shape and is suitable for cleaning grout, shower doors tracks, and stove tops. The Soft Thumb Pad on the back of the bristle head is a comfortable place for your thumb to rest. The non-slip, soft thumb pad provides optimal comfort when you apply maximum scrubbing pressure.

  • Pet insurance helps pay for your pet's medical care, with many policies covering up to 90 percent of your vet bills. (money.com)
  • It's among a relatively few companies that provide policies with a full (100%) coverage option, meaning you are not responsible for any co-payment of bills. (money.com)
  • A 5% affiliation discount may apply to individuals who belong to select military, law enforcement, and service animal training organizations that have a relationship with Nationwide. (usnews.com)
  • It is estimated that the average cost per year of owning a cat or dog is about $1,000. (sspca.org)
  • For example, if your policy has a 90% reimbursement rate and you've already met your deductible, your insurer would pay you 90% of the amount you paid the vet, as long as you're still below the coverage limits of your policy. (usnews.com)
